Default Is there a way to transfer save games?

I installed both TQ and IT. But IT made things worse, you know,
stuttering, rubberbanding, that kind of stuff. Can it be possible
to uninstall IT and use its save game in TQ folder, I don't care
to lose items from IT but is it possible?

Default Re: Is there a way to transfer save games?

I believe that the TQ to IT trip for your characters is one-way. Due to some changes in how IT saves your character file, the files won't work with vanilla TQ.

Default Re: Is there a way to transfer save games?

However you can continue with your old character from TQ vannilla even without removing IT. Just start your TQ through the old icon.

I finished TQ on normal (after installing IT) before I switched my char over to IT.

Default Re: Is there a way to transfer save games?

Like I said I ran like that without any stuttering even though IT was installed. so I would think it would work for you as well.

Yes you can finish legendary even by only killing Typhon that way.
No you can NOT got back to TQ vannilla with your IT character though. You'd continue where you left off TQ before.

<edit>PS Why not try turning your graphics to minimum first though? I know that helped me a lot. But with my old PC I still had to reboot every now and then (usually around an hour of play time the game would start to rubberband)
